About Adolescents

Aims

Adolescents (ISSN 2673-7051) is a peer-reviewed scientific journal that publishes original articles, critical reviews, research notes, systematic review, brief report, commentary, concept paper, and short communications in the interdisciplinary area of research on adolescents. It links several scientific disciplines including psychology, biology, history, sociology, education, anthropology, and genetics to address the promotion of healthy development in adolescents.

Adolescents experience rapid physical, cognitive, and psychosocial growth. This affects how they feel, think, make decisions, and interact with the world around them. During this phase, adolescents establish patterns of behavior—for instance, related to diet, physical activity, substance use, and sexual activity—that can protect their health and the health of others around them, or put their health at risk now and in the future. This journal aims to help adolescents better develop knowledge and skills, learn to manage emotions and relationships, and acquire attributes and abilities that will be important for enjoying the adolescent years and assuming adult roles. Likewise, we encourage scientists to publish their experimental and theoretical results as much in detail as possible. Therefore, the journal has no restrictions regarding the length of papers. Full experimental details should be provided so that the results can be reproduced.

MDPI Publication Ethics Statement

MDPI is a member of the Committee on Publication Ethics (COPE). MDPI takes the responsibility to enforce a rigorous peer-review together with strict ethical policies and standards to ensure to add high quality scientific works to the field of scholarly publication. Unfortunately, cases of plagiarism, data falsification, inappropriate authorship credit, and the like, do arise. MDPI takes such publishing ethics issues very seriously and our editors are trained to proceed in such cases with a zero tolerance policy. To verify the originality of content submitted to our journals, we use iThenticate to check submissions against previous publications.
